To begin with, let’s explore the structure of the human body. The body is composed of various systems, each with its own functions and roles. These systems include the skeletal, muscular, circulatory, respiratory, digestive, nervous, and reproductive systems. Each system works in harmony to ensure the body functions efficiently. For instance, the circulatory system transports oxygen and nutrients throughout the body, while the nervous system coordinates responses to stimuli. By understanding these systems, we can better appreciate the interconnectedness of bodily functions.

When delving into physiology, the focus shifts to the processes that occur within the body. This includes how the body responds to stimuli, maintains homeostasis, and carries out essential functions. Physiology is the study of life processes, such as breathing, digestion, and circulation, which are vital for survival. By studying these processes, learners can develop a deeper appreciation for the body’s ability to adapt and respond to changing conditions.
